Halloween Parade
Plans were completed this week for the annual Halloween Parade which is sponsored by the West Jefferson Community and Business Men's Association. The event will be held on Thursday evening, October 31.
Contestants in the parade are to meet at the Glenn Webb Shell Station, West Main Street at 6:30 p.m. The parade will start at 7:00 p. m. led by the West Jefferson High School Band and will march directly to the city hall.
Judging will take place in the following classes: Most comical, most original, best dressed, vehicle section (bicycles), cowboys and Indians, gypsy, miscellaneous and best of all.
Awards of five dollars will be given to the best in each class with three dollars going to the second place winner and two dollars for third place. Best of all winner will receive twenty-five dollars.
Cunningham and Young Used Car Dealers will sponsor a round and square dance on their lot on East Main Street immediately following the parade and judging. Music will be provided by the Rhythm Jesters.
Wendell Steinmetz, president of the association, has appointed the following to the Halloween committee: Dick Kinnard, chairman; Randy Buchman and Wilber Strauss. Harold Wilson will be chairman of the window decorating committee.
All children between the ages of four to six and seven to nine are invited to enter the window decorating contest which will be held in conjunction with the celebration.
West Jefferson merchants are cooperating with the committee by furnishing their display windows for the event. Windows decorated must be completed by October 28. Judging will take place October 29. Awards will be given the winners.
Throughout the celebration free candy and chewing gum will be provided for the youngsters.
